Output 528322085553e64109b0be7c129bcd4dc15d3a98d26b414533f2c0348cf9fc2e:0

value
434268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ee2aa4d4a474302c7c6158b07b461271f1d0457f OP_EQUAL
address
3PQKq9W7ZLj4Y3eoB63Jtbpeyqp3pNzdLU
transaction
528322085553e64109b0be7c129bcd4dc15d3a98d26b414533f2c0348cf9fc2e
spent
true